Ronald Wilson Reagan (February 6, 1911 – June 5, 2004) was an American politician and actor who served as the 40th president of the United States from 1981 to 1989. A member of the Republican Party, he became a significant figure in the American conservative movement. The period encompassing his presidency is known as the Reagan Era.
